Definition
- 1in der Art und Weise, wie es ein Schlafwandler tun würde; über eine charakteristische Ruhe und Sicherheit bei einer Tätigkeit verfügend
Recorded use
Wiktionary exampleThese source excerpts show how nachtwandlerisch app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.
„Dr. Kellner machte die Inzision mit der nachtwandlerischen Sicherheit eines Billardmeisters.“
